Kidney Stones, otherwise also known as renal calculi, are the concretions of calcium salt and uric or oxalic acid that form solid hard mass of irregular shape in the tubal system of kidney. Patients often experience the excruciating pain at kidney when these stones block the flow of urine and move along the ureter.

Description of Kidney Stones

Kidney is one of the most important organs of our body system. It filters out toxic matters from our blood and cleans them out in the form of urine. During this process certain substances get dissolved in the urine. Due to some reasons those dissolved substances again solidify forming kidney stones. These stones oftentimes block the flow of urine causing pain and swelling of the kidney. Formation of kidney stones is quite common among

  • Male Caucasians over 30 years old
  • People having past experience of kidney stones
  • People who have close relatives having kidney stone problems

Types, Causes, and Symptoms of Kidney Stones

Nephrolithiasis or kidney stone formation could take place from different substances. Most common categories of kidney stones are as follows:

Calcium Stones: Most of the kidney stones fall into this category. Almost 80% of the patients have calcium stones. These stones are formed due to the deposition of calcium and phosphate or calcium and oxalate. Some ailments like primary parathyroidism, sarcoidosis, hyperthyroidism, renal tubular acidosis, multiple myeloma, hyperoxaluria, and some types of cancer might cause the enhancement of calcium level in blood resulting in calcium kidney stone.

Struvite Stones: These stones are made up of magnesium and ammonium phosphate and usually account for 10% of kidney stone cases. People who have been facing urinary tract infection repeatedly might be susceptible to certain bacteria. These bacteria release urease which enhances the pH level of urine. This new chemical environment helps struvite to get precipitated in urine thereby forming stones.

Uric Acid Stone: Almost 5% cases of kidney stones are formed with uric acid. Sometimes blood becomes oversaturated with high concentration of uric acid. At this situation solid crystallized particles of this acid precipitate out of blood and get deposited at the joints, big toe, and kidney, thereby slowly forming solid mass of uric acid stones.

Hereditary causes and excessive intake of high-purine content food could be the main reasons behind the high uric acid concentration. Some disorders and treatments like bone marrow disorders, genetic disorder like Lesch-Nyhan Syndrome, chemotherapy for cancer, etc. are a few reasons behind the formation of uric acid stones.

Cystine Stone: About 2% of all kidney stones are cystine stone. Cystine is an amino acid which is filtered out by kidney from the blood. A normal kidney reabsorbs this amino acid and pass to the blood stream. But due to some genetic reasons kidney loses its power to absorb cystine amino acid. Due to this reason cystine gets deposited in the urine and forms crystalline cystine stones in the kidney.

General Symptoms of Nephrolithiasis do not appear until the stones enter the ureter. However, some indications could be as follows:

  • Prior to the movement of stones into ureter some patients reported to have blood in their urine
  • Sudden excruciating pain at the lower back or flank region and later on in the groin and thighs
  • Women usually feel the pain at vulva whereas men feel the same at their testicles
  • Frequent desire to urination, nausea, painful and scanty urination
  • Blockage of ureter causes kidney infection or pyelonephritis which is indicated by fever and chills.

Kidney Stones Diet

Proper diet is one of best ways to fend off kidney stones.

  • Drink plenty of water in order to wash away toxic wastes before they get deposited in the kidney
  • Restrict yourself from excess sugary foods, refined victuals, meat and dairy products, caffeine, alcohol, soda, and salt
  • Vegetables containing fiber, whole grains, and plat protein should be the main components of your diet
  • Reduce food items containing oxalate salts such as spinach, rhubarb, beets, nuts, chocolate, black tea, wheat bran, strawberries, and beans

Kidney Stones Prevention

  • Intake of lots of fluid would prevent the formation of any type of stones
  • Patients having calcium stones should reduce the intake of foods containing calcium (dairy products and green vegetables) and oxalate (chocolate, tea, cocked spinach, and asparagus)
  • People having uric acid stones should cut down on foods that have less meat, fish, and poultry
  • Patients who are suffering from struvite stone should avoid urine infection and protect themselves from bacterial attack
